Output 62e3c07660ffb01527a3589ee24ae74e202f6757ef37aa6825e3ec4fc3b4a3b6:1

value
2584080
script pubkey
OP_0 OP_PUSHBYTES_20 855451627f20b1afbf5378b19a230b5a7f261f45
address
ltc1qs429zcnlyzc6l06n0zce5gcttfljv869nkxex4
transaction
62e3c07660ffb01527a3589ee24ae74e202f6757ef37aa6825e3ec4fc3b4a3b6
spent
true